With the UK footie season about to get started proper, I thought OT&W should have a topic where we (including you "furriners") can worship and berate our supported teams and players during the forthcoming season.

Yesterday saw ManU beat Chelsea in the FA Community Shield. I particularly liked a BBC photo caption when it went to penalties: "The Dutch stopper then saves from Frank Lampard...." (nothing new there then Frank eh?)

The match suggests not much change in English footie over the summer, ManU pwn, Chelsea are still crap, and the England strikers will never win a penalty shoot out even if the defending goalie was still in a pram, AND asleep.

Any predictions for the (winners of) Champions League and UEFA cup 2008?

According to this week's Toronto Star television guide, the game that is universally known as "Football" is played in Australia. Under the heading of football, matches between Hawthorn and Brisbane, and Geelong and Some-Poor-Saps (taped) were available. All other game category headings required additional wording (CFL or NFL in brackets), or were referred to as Soccer.

It certainly has to be about the most fluid team sport going. The refs interrupt very little, the players are cognizant of the wonderful 50 yard (!!!) penalty (Can you imagine what that would be like in rugby?!), and its seems the players hate delays as much as the fans do.
